Reliance and Nvidia Partner to Build AI Infrastructure in India: Paving the Way for an AI Powerhouse

Reliance Industries’ strategic partnership with Nvidia marks a pivotal moment in India’s journey toward becoming a global leader in artificial intelligence. Together, they aim to build a cutting-edge AI infrastructure powered by Nvidia’s advanced Blackwell chips and the GB200 supercomputer technology. This collaboration includes constructing a 1GW data center in Jamnagar, Gujarat, which will run on renewable energy. The alliance signifies a commitment not only to advancing India’s AI capabilities but also to fostering sustainable growth.

This article explores how this partnership will reshape India’s AI landscape, covering the technological infrastructure, its potential impact on critical sectors, and the promise of sustainable AI development in India.


Key Aspects of the Reliance-Nvidia Partnership

1. Establishing a Massive AI Infrastructure

The cornerstone of this partnership is the establishment of a large-scale AI infrastructure, leveraging Nvidia’s Blackwell chips and GB200 supercomputer technology. These state-of-the-art components enable:

  • High Processing Power: The Nvidia Blackwell chips are optimized for handling vast amounts of data, enabling complex machine learning and deep learning models to be trained efficiently.
  • Scalability: The GB200 supercomputer allows for scalable AI applications across various sectors, which is crucial for a country as diverse as India.
  • Data-Driven Innovations: From real-time analytics to predictive modeling, this infrastructure will allow Indian companies and researchers to push the boundaries of AI technology.

By harnessing this advanced technology, India can overcome its existing infrastructure limitations and support sophisticated AI applications at scale.

4. Commitment to Sustainable AI Development

The data center in Jamnagar, Gujarat, will be powered entirely by renewable energy sources, aligning with India’s sustainability goals. This aspect of the project is significant because:

  • Reducing Carbon Footprint: Data centers are energy-intensive, and powering them with renewable energy will reduce their environmental impact.
  • Setting a Precedent for Green AI: By committing to sustainable AI, Reliance and Nvidia are setting a precedent that can inspire other companies in the technology sector.
  • Aligning with India’s Environmental Goals: As India aims to reduce carbon emissions and promote green energy, the Jamnagar data center contributes to these goals, making AI development in India both innovative and responsible.
